From 8e4969c1812eabeaea050aaee2d245f3efa36262 Mon Sep 17 00:00:00 2001 From: Shreyansh Sahu Date: Sat, 5 Feb 2022 14:38:55 +0530 Subject: [PATCH 1/4] fix(ui): centered toggle switch vertically --- .../components/src/toggle-switch/toggle-switch.component.scss | 1 + 1 file changed, 1 insertion(+) diff --git a/projects/components/src/toggle-switch/toggle-switch.component.scss b/projects/components/src/toggle-switch/toggle-switch.component.scss index 6990e107b..325125685 100644 --- a/projects/components/src/toggle-switch/toggle-switch.component.scss +++ b/projects/components/src/toggle-switch/toggle-switch.component.scss @@ -2,6 +2,7 @@ @import 'font'; :host { + display: flex; ::ng-deep { .mat-slide-toggle { &.disabled { From e90561f954c32157433ce94f3a8d2d25054f69ce Mon Sep 17 00:00:00 2001 From: Shreyansh Sahu Date: Tue, 8 Feb 2022 21:10:24 +0530 Subject: [PATCH 2/4] fix(ui): encapsulated mat-slide-toggle in a div --- .../toggle-switch.component.scss | 2 +- .../toggle-switch/toggle-switch.component.ts | 20 ++++++++++--------- 2 files changed, 12 insertions(+), 10 deletions(-) diff --git a/projects/components/src/toggle-switch/toggle-switch.component.scss b/projects/components/src/toggle-switch/toggle-switch.component.scss index 325125685..b30652d2c 100644 --- a/projects/components/src/toggle-switch/toggle-switch.component.scss +++ b/projects/components/src/toggle-switch/toggle-switch.component.scss @@ -1,7 +1,7 @@ @import 'color-palette'; @import 'font'; -:host { +.toggle-switch { display: flex; ::ng-deep { .mat-slide-toggle { diff --git a/projects/components/src/toggle-switch/toggle-switch.component.ts b/projects/components/src/toggle-switch/toggle-switch.component.ts index ad068dc31..aa897013d 100644 --- a/projects/components/src/toggle-switch/toggle-switch.component.ts +++ b/projects/components/src/toggle-switch/toggle-switch.component.ts @@ -7,15 +7,17 @@ import { ToggleSwitchSize } from './toggle-switch-size'; styleUrls: ['./toggle-switch.component.scss'], changeDetection: ChangeDetectionStrategy.OnPush, template: ` - -
{{ this.label }}
-
+
+ +
{{ this.label }}
+
+
` }) export class ToggleSwitchComponent { From ff1895f697e921682867d95c1e1f19af91510010 Mon Sep 17 00:00:00 2001 From: Shreyansh Sahu Date: Thu, 17 Feb 2022 11:49:57 +0530 Subject: [PATCH 3/4] fix(style): added align-items center property --- .../components/src/toggle-switch/toggle-switch.component.scss | 2 ++ 1 file changed, 2 insertions(+) diff --git a/projects/components/src/toggle-switch/toggle-switch.component.scss b/projects/components/src/toggle-switch/toggle-switch.component.scss index b30652d2c..c82b4d7a2 100644 --- a/projects/components/src/toggle-switch/toggle-switch.component.scss +++ b/projects/components/src/toggle-switch/toggle-switch.component.scss @@ -3,6 +3,8 @@ .toggle-switch { display: flex; + align-items:center; + ::ng-deep { .mat-slide-toggle { &.disabled { From 3a6bb8f592d0b9ec9ae83287d46e07b46dfe76db Mon Sep 17 00:00:00 2001 From: Shreyansh Sahu Date: Thu, 17 Feb 2022 11:55:07 +0530 Subject: [PATCH 4/4] fix(code): fixed linting --- .../components/src/toggle-switch/toggle-switch.component.scss |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/projects/components/src/toggle-switch/toggle-switch.component.scss b/projects/components/src/toggle-switch/toggle-switch.component.scss index c82b4d7a2..7812750ee 100644 --- a/projects/components/src/toggle-switch/toggle-switch.component.scss +++ b/projects/components/src/toggle-switch/toggle-switch.component.scss @@ -3,8 +3,8 @@ .toggle-switch { display: flex; - align-items:center; - + align-items: center; + ::ng-deep { .mat-slide-toggle { &.disabled {